Verbs in the past tense are conjugated by changing the end of the word.

Verbs in the present tense are conjugated by changing the beginning and the end of the word.

Except from the normal form of present tense, there are two other forms called subjunctive and jussive.

The subjunctive (also known as the imperfect subjunctive) is used after the particles that and will not.

The jussive is used after the particle lam to negate past tense.

The imperative is used for commands and requests.
